Muttaburrasaurus langdoni Palaeoloxodon Phylogeny: Rugops belongs to theMuttaburrasaurus langdoni is the only known species of the extinct genus Muttaburrasaurus, a rhabdodontomorph ornithopod dinosaur that lived in the mid Cretaceous period, approximately 112 to 98. 6 million years ago, during the Albian and Cenomanian epochs.
